UAE: Show off your moves to ‘Naatu Naatu’ for a chance to dance at the Indian Embassy – News

India’s super-hit musical “Naatu Naatu” has gone from an impassioned song and dance sequence to a viral phenomenon. Now, UAE residents have the chance to show off their dance moves.

If the Indian embassy in UAE likes your steps, you might end up performing in missions.

“30 seconds of #NaatuNaatu can give you the chance to perform at the Indian Embassy,” the delegation tweeted.

Residents must follow these steps:

> Share your group Naatu Naatu performance on Instagram by April 16th

> Tag and follow the embassy on Instagram.

> The winner performs at the embassy.

The infectious and catchy song from Telugu blockbuster RRR won the 2023 Oscar for Best Original Song.

The viral song has racked up millions of views on YouTube and sparked a TikTok challenge in which users try to recreate the acrobatic dance.

The ambassadors of Germany and South Korea to India were among the prominent diplomats dancing to the tune of the viral song.
